Integrating Procurement Platforms with Enterprise Systems
A key enabler of data-driven procurement is the integration of spend management platforms with enterprise systems. These platforms act as centralized hubs that collect, organize, and analyze data from various functions such as finance, operations, logistics, and legal departments.
Integration ensures that procurement systems are no longer isolated silos. Instead, they form part of a connected digital ecosystem where data flows freely, creating a unified source of truth. This seamless connectivity allows procurement professionals to work with real-time data from across the business and make decisions based on a full picture rather than isolated fragments.
Modern platforms are designed to integrate easily with enterprise resource planning systems and customer relationship management software. They use application programming interfaces to pull in relevant data and push back insights and recommendations. This real-time sync eliminates delays, reduces inconsistencies, and streamlines workflows from sourcing to payment.
For instance, when a procurement platform is linked with the finance system, budget constraints and cost center rules can be automatically applied at the requisition stage. If tied to legal systems, contract terms can be verified in real time. When linked to supplier relationship management tools, up-to-date performance ratings and risk scores can guide supplier selection.
This level of integration eliminates redundant data entry and minimizes the risks associated with manual oversight. It also fosters cross-functional collaboration by giving every stakeholder access to the same accurate and updated procurement information.

Advanced Spend Analysis: From Raw Data to Strategic Value
Modern businesses generate a continuous stream of transactional data, yet only a fraction of it is used effectively. Advanced spend analysis is about transforming raw purchasing data into meaningful intelligence that supports cost savings, risk mitigation, and operational alignment. This analysis goes far beyond summarizing expenses. It dives deep into categories, timelines, geographies, suppliers, and behaviors to uncover patterns that lead to actionable strategies.
Spend analysis platforms clean, consolidate, and classify data from disparate systems such as accounts payable, procurement, and enterprise resource planning. They provide real-time dashboards and interactive visualizations that help procurement teams monitor spending trends, identify anomalies, and benchmark performance.
Rather than simply tracking total spend, advanced analytics enable procurement to segment spend by category, supplier, business unit, or geography. This segmentation reveals areas of redundant purchases, under-leveraged volume discounts, or contract leakage. Organizations can then redirect budgets, renegotiate terms, or shift volumes to preferred suppliers.
Spend analysis also improves budget planning by identifying recurring costs, project-based spikes, and seasonal fluctuations. It helps detect non-compliant spending, such as purchases made outside approved suppliers or outside contract terms. By identifying and addressing these leaks, companies can enforce better procurement discipline and increase overall compliance.
Moreover, insights from spend analysis extend beyond cost control. They support supplier development, innovation sourcing, and sustainability efforts. By understanding supplier diversity, carbon impact, and social compliance, procurement leaders can align spend with corporate social responsibility goals.
The Power of Predictive Analytics in Procurement
While traditional procurement analysis focused on historical data, predictive analytics brings a forward-looking dimension. It anticipates future trends and behaviors by applying algorithms to current and past data. These models forecast price changes, supplier risks, demand fluctuations, and delivery delays before they occur, enabling proactive decision-making.
For instance, predictive models can analyze external market indicators such as commodity prices, currency exchange rates, or geopolitical risk to forecast cost changes. Internally, they can use past consumption patterns and project timelines to predict upcoming demand for goods and services.
This proactive capability allows procurement teams to lock in favorable prices, secure inventory in advance, or switch suppliers before shortages arise. Predictive risk assessments can flag suppliers that may face insolvency, regulatory scrutiny, or operational challenges. These insights enable procurement to build mitigation strategies such as dual sourcing, stockpiling, or shifting orders to alternate vendors.
Predictive analytics also supports dynamic pricing negotiations. By understanding where market prices are likely to go, buyers can negotiate contracts with escalator clauses or hedging mechanisms. These tools protect margins and improve cost predictability.
In capital-intensive industries or projects with long lead times, predictive insights enable better planning of procurement cycles. They ensure that contracts, logistics, and inventory align with project milestones. This level of foresight enhances reliability and reduces surprises.

Digital Procurement Transformation: Tools and Enablers
Digital procurement transformation is not a single tool or system but a comprehensive shift in how procurement operates, enabled by a suite of interconnected technologies. These tools automate tasks, enhance visibility, and support strategic decision-making.
At the heart of this transformation are integrated spend management platforms. These systems bring together sourcing, contract management, supplier information, invoicing, and analytics into a single interface. Users can initiate a purchase, evaluate bids, monitor delivery, and process payments—all within one digital environment.
E-sourcing tools automate the request for proposal process, allowing suppliers to submit bids electronically. They support weighted scoring, reverse auctions, and collaborative evaluations. This transparency improves supplier competition and speeds up decision cycles.
Contract lifecycle management tools digitize agreements and ensure they are accessible, enforceable, and renewable. Automated alerts remind stakeholders of expirations, renewals, and performance obligations.
Supplier portals enable vendors to maintain their profiles, upload documentation, and track invoice status. These self-service platforms reduce administrative burden and improve data accuracy.
Procure-to-pay systems digitize the entire purchasing process, from requisition to payment. They ensure that spending follows approved paths, terms are enforced, and payments are accurate and timely. These tools reduce errors, prevent fraud, and enhance cash flow management.
Optical character recognition and natural language processing allow these systems to extract data from scanned invoices, contracts, and emails. They eliminate manual entry, accelerate processing, and reduce disputes.
When these tools are interconnected, they create a seamless procurement experience. Data flows automatically, approvals are streamlined, and insights are generated in real time. This digital transformation turns procurement from a manual, reactive function into a proactive, data-driven engine of business value.
Streamlining Procurement Workflows with Automation
Procurement workflows involve multiple steps and stakeholders, from identifying a need to selecting a supplier, negotiating terms, issuing a purchase order, receiving goods, and processing invoices. Each of these steps presents opportunities for delay, error, or duplication.
Workflow automation simplifies and standardizes these processes. It applies rule-based triggers and approval paths to ensure that each task is completed correctly and efficiently.
For example, a requisition may automatically route to a department head for approval if the amount exceeds a threshold. Once approved, the system can convert it into a purchase order and send it to the vendor. Upon delivery, the goods receipt can be matched with the invoice and approved for payment—all without human intervention.
Automation also enforces compliance. It prevents users from purchasing from unapproved vendors or outside of contracted terms. It flags exceptions for review, ensuring that policy breaches are addressed promptly.
Standardized workflows also enhance audit readiness. Every action is logged, creating a clear history of who approved what, when, and why. This transparency reduces legal and financial risk.
Additionally, automation increases scalability. As organizations grow or expand into new regions, automated workflows ensure that procurement processes remain consistent and efficient. They eliminate the need to hire additional staff for manual processing.
Perhaps most importantly, automation frees procurement professionals to focus on high-value tasks. Instead of chasing approvals or matching invoices, they can analyze spend, engage with suppliers, and contribute to strategic planning.

Leveraging Data for Contract Optimization
Contracts are at the core of procurement activities, defining the terms under which goods and services are purchased. Yet many organizations fail to fully leverage the information contained within their contracts. Data-driven procurement platforms change that by extracting, organizing, and analyzing contract data to optimize outcomes.
Digital contract lifecycle management tools centralize all contract documents, making them searchable and accessible. They use natural language processing to extract key clauses, renewal dates, pricing terms, and performance conditions. This structured data can then be analyzed to ensure that contracts are being followed and optimized.
For example, if a contract includes volume discounts that kick in at certain thresholds, spend analysis tools can track progress toward those thresholds in real time. If contract terms allow for price adjustments based on market indices, procurement teams can monitor those indices and trigger negotiations when favorable.
Contract optimization also involves standardizing templates and clauses to reduce legal risk and negotiation time. Data from past agreements can reveal which terms lead to better performance or fewer disputes. These insights inform the creation of smarter templates that balance risk and flexibility.
Monitoring compliance with contractual obligations is another key benefit. Automated alerts can notify stakeholders when certifications expire, insurance coverage lapses, or service levels fall short. This ensures that risks are addressed proactively, not after damage has occurred.
Ultimately, data-driven contract management transforms contracts from static documents into living tools that drive value. Procurement gains control not just over what is bought, but how it is bought—and ensures that agreements evolve as market conditions change.
